At the risk of sounding lame(no comment TYLER)LOL, try something simple if you haven't already. You have a 1.0 XBOX, so I'm guessing it's a couple of years old at least and "been 'round the block a few times". Try a lens cleaner disk on it.
I've got 2 XBOXes, one modded, one not. They both have Thompson drives and they both play +R & +RW with no prob. I usually use Fuji, Philips or Verbatim. One of them started to give me trouble with R & RW's, so I used a MAXELL lens cleaner kit and the problem disks immediately booted. Haven't had a problem since. I use the lens cleaner once every couple of months. On another note, I've never been crazy about Memorex DVD's for movies or otherwise. As for copying movies, I either use DVD2One or DVD95. They both work exceptionally well. Matter of fact, DVD95's newest version guarantees XBOX/PS2 compatibility. DVD copies have always been problematic on consoles, so X COPY Express may even be the culprit. Mike T. |

Actually the disc cleaner is a very good idea.
About the claim that you say DVD95 says about their "newest version guarantees XBOX/PS2 compatibility". Thats just a sales pitch. Anyone can make their movies more compatible. Just make sure you have an AUDIO_TS folder. A lot of movie editors/makers dont add that folder. But you should know that some some standalones actually look for the AUDIO_TS folder. You're right on TYLER, I tend to make my own AUDIO_TS & VIDEO_TS folders and then dump the processed files in the VID folder myself. Both of the progs I mentioned do an excellent job for me.
POP SMITH, a properly processed and burned DVD movie should play in any PC, standalone, XBOX or PS2. The mod chip is only for gaming, so you should have no prob playing them on XBOX....unless you have any of the above posted problems. Problems such as media compatibility, bad burn, dirty lens or if the prog you used didn't process the movie IFO and or VOB files correctly. Mike T. |
